Exclamation 'Could use a lil' help w/ TCPMP &/or CorePlayer video playback...

Hey, Everyone,
I could use a lil' help w/ TCPMP and Coreplayer video playback. The video runs and looks good, but the audio is noticeably out of sync. It does sound good, however. I've got it rendering w/ Raw Framebuffer on both, videos are converted to 340x280 @ near original (high) quality w/ Pocket DVD Studio v4.0, and my "Buffering" prefs are as follows:

CorePlayer v1.1.1 build 1600
Normal buffer size: 2400kB
Preload at underrun: 70%
Preload for audio: 64kB

TCPMP v0.72RC1 (w/ Flash Video bundle v1.4.4)

Normal buffer size: 1184kB
Preload at underrun: 3%
Preload for audio: 64kB

These are pretty much the defaults, but before I'd start foolin' around w/ stuff here, I thought I'd get some input from those who have up-to-par video playback. 'Not too familiar w/ media players, codecs, buffering, etc.

if its just your audio and video are off sync, check under advance settings. there is a parameter there to off set them by ms. i run mine at -35 which is almost spot on.

Do you have the Out Of Sync problem with other video's other than the ones you made? The reason I ask is because most Video formats have/use the "key" or "Index" options. This should sync the Audio and Video together automatically. A common use of this is to sync every 15-30 seconds.

What video Format are you encoding in?
Check the options and see if there is anything like what I mentioned.
